I used this stamp set  and dies – Darling Dino’s Stamp Set & Dies Bundle that in the January-April 2025 Mini Catalog.   I originally bought this stamp set because my daughter, who is an adult…still loves fun things like dinasaurs and I thought it would make some great fun cards for her.

I paired this card with the Timeless Plaid 6″ x 6″ Designer Series Paper., also found in the January-April 2025 Mini Catalog.  This fun set of papers has many different plaid designs that can be used all year round and for any occasion.  Plaid is one of those timeless designs that are always in style.

They make great background designs so you can showcase your stamped images.   I chose three of the  designs that feature one of the retiring 2023-2025 In-Colors,  Boho Blue  and cut a 1″ x 4 1/2″ strip from each one to layer on the front of the card.

I used  several Stampin’ Blends Markers to color the image.:  Pecan Pie for the Dinosaur and Boho Blue for his dots/stripes and I even colored his “toenails” with Pebbled Path.   The flowers are colored with Boho Blue, Daffodil Delight and Old Olive.  Adding a few flowers makes it  seem like he’d be a friendly dinosaur too.  Although I used the Deckled Circle dies , which retired in December 2024, you could easily substitute a similar sized circle from the Stylish Shapes Dies.(hint hint….the Stylish Shapes Dies will be returning in the new catalog!)

Other items that I used that will be retiring in May include the Boho Blue Cardstock that I used for the card base (one of my favorite blue colors) ,Boho Blue Stampin’ Blends Markers and Pebbled Path Stampin’ Blends Markers.  So if you like these colors, you might want to order them now before they are gone for good.

Don’t forget to stamp a sentiment on the inside and to add a little color, add a small strip of one of the Designer Series Paper designs that were used on the front at the bottom.  Now it’s all ready to mail!

Hope you like this card and will give it a try —-or just use the design to create a card of your own.  You’ll need the following pieces for the basic design of the card.

  • Card Base:  Boho Blue Cardstock –  Cut 4 1/4″ x 11″, Score and fold at 5 1/2″
  • Layer One: Pecan Pie Cardstock – Cut 3 5/8″ x 4 7/8″
  • Layer Two: Basic White Cardstock – Cut 3 1/2″ x 4 3/4″
  • Designer Series Paper – Cut 3 stirps 1″ x 4 1/4″
  • Basic White Circle -: about 2 7/8″

I made a little card sketch (see below)  for you to follow to make similar cards of your own!  It is not to scale, but the measurements are correct!   The card base is cut 4 1/4″ x 11 and scored and folded at 5 1/2.  If you would  like to make a card that opens the traditional way with the fold on the side, simply cut your card base 5 1/2″ x 8 1/2 and score and fold at 4 1/4″.
